Abstract

Purpose

This paper seeks to use systemic thinking for the purpose of criticizing neoclassical utility theory.

Design/methodology/approach

First, the systemic‐theoretical ontology, epistemology and methodology are presented. Then the basis for the utility theory, and later spin‐offs, the decision theory and game theory, for which among others Jon Elster is a main agent, are criticized.

Findings

The psychological hypothesis, on which the utility theory is based, is rejected as untrue.

Originality/value

The fact that a theory can be explained in simple mathematical terms may make it popular, but this will hardly make it more scientific, despite its display of numerous mathematical terms. This paper's contribution has been to provide a critique of this concept.

Abstract

We take Cumulative Prospect Theory (CPT) seriously by rigorously estimating structural models using the full set of CPT parameters. Much of the literature only estimates a subset of CPT parameters, or more simply assumes CPT parameter values from prior studies. Our data are from laboratory experiments with undergraduate students and MBA students facing substantial real incentives and losses. We also estimate structural models from Expected Utility Theory (EUT), Dual Theory (DT), Rank-Dependent Utility (RDU), and Disappointment Aversion (DA) for comparison. Our major finding is that a majority of individuals in our sample locally asset integrate. That is, they see a loss frame for what it is, a frame, and behave as if they evaluate the net payment rather than the gross loss when one is presented to them. This finding is devastating to the direct application of CPT to these data for those subjects. Support for CPT is greater when losses are covered out of an earned endowment rather than house money, but RDU is still the best single characterization of individual and pooled choices. Defenders of the CPT model claim, correctly, that the CPT model exists “because the data says it should.” In other words, the CPT model was borne from a wide range of stylized facts culled from parts of the cognitive psychology literature. If one is to take the CPT model seriously and rigorously then it needs to do a much better job of explaining the data than we see here.

Abstract

This chapter conducts a systematic comparison of behavioral economics’s challenges to the standard accounts of economic behaviors within three dimensions: under risk, over time, and regarding other people. A new perspective on two underlying methodological issues, i.e., inter-disciplinarity and the positive/normative distinction, is proposed by following the entanglement thesis of Hilary Putnam, Vivian Walsh, and Amartya Sen. This thesis holds that facts, values, and conventions have inter-dependent meanings in science which can be understood by scrutinizing formal and ordinary language uses. The goal is to provide a broad and self-contained picture of how behavioral economics is changing the mainstream of economics.

Abstract

Much of the literature on theories of decision making under risk has emphasized differences between theories. One enduring theme has been the attempt to develop a distinction between “normative” and “descriptive” theories of choice. Bernoulli (1738) introduced log utility because expected value theory was alleged to have descriptively incorrect predictions for behavior in St. Petersburg games. Much later, Kahneman and Tversky (1979) introduced prospect theory because of the alleged descriptive failure of expected utility (EU) theory (von Neumann & Morgenstern, 1947).

Abstract

The author presents new estimates of the probability weighting functions found in rank-dependent theories of choice under risk. These estimates are unusual in two senses. First, they are free of functional form assumptions about both utility and weighting functions, and they are entirely based on binary discrete choices and not on matching or valuation tasks, though they depend on assumptions concerning the nature of probabilistic choice under risk. Second, estimated weighting functions contradict widely held priors of an inverse-s shape with fixed point well in the interior of the (0,1) interval: Instead the author usually finds populations dominated by “optimists” who uniformly overweight best outcomes in risky options. The choice pairs used here mostly do not provoke similarity-based simplifications. In a third experiment, the author shows that the presence of choice pairs that provoke similarity-based computational shortcuts does indeed flatten estimated probability weighting functions.

Abstract

Purpose

This paper aims to study the value of sociality. Recent experimental evidence has brought to light that the assumptions of the Prospect Theory by Kahneman and Tversky do not hold in the proposed substantive domain of “sociality”. In particular, the desire to be a part of the social environment, i.e. the environment where individuals make decisions among their peers, is not contingent on the framing. Evolutionary psychologists suggest that humans are “social animals” for adaptive reasons. However, entering a social relationship is inherently risky. Therefore, it is extremely important to know how much people value “sociality”, when the social outcomes are valued more than material outcomes and what kinds of adaptations people use.

Design/methodology/approach

We develop a new theory and propose the general utility function that features “sociality” component. We test the theory in the laboratory experiments carried out in several countries.

Findings

Our results suggest that when stakes are low the theory of “sociality” is successful in predicting individual decisions: on average, people do value “sociality” and it surpasses the monetary loss.

Originality/value

The main contribution of this paper is the breakdown of the risk attitudes under low stakes and individual level of decision-making. Another advancement is the ability to formalize the social utility or the theory of “sociality” in an economic model; we use general utility function that we define both on the outcomes and on the process of the decision-making itself and test in laboratory studies.

Abstract

Choice under risk has a large stochastic (unpredictable) component. This chapter examines five stochastic models for binary discrete choice under risk and how they combine with “structural” theories of choice under risk. Stochastic models are substantive theoretical hypotheses that are frequently testable in and of themselves, and also identifying restrictions for hypothesis tests, estimation and prediction. Econometric comparisons suggest that for the purpose of prediction (as opposed to explanation), choices of stochastic models may be far more consequential than choices of structures such as expected utility or rank-dependent utility.

Abstract

Neo‐classical utility theory has withstood several decades of sustained criticism. Its success has been due (1) to the ability of the theory to represent an essentially non‐analytical process by analytical methods, and (2) to the fact that the theory was developed for, and applied to, advanced market economies where the simplifying assumptions are most appropriate. It is argued below that the neo‐classical formulation is inappropriate in societies where agrarian traditions predominate and that, consequently, economic policies based on such an approach have frequently been misdirected.

Abstract

Purpose

This article aims to develop a new theory that can better explain and predict how and when humans interact with commercial robots. To this end, utility maximization theory (UMT) along with four principles and propositions that may guide how human-to-commercial robot interactions are developed.

Design/methodology/approach

This article conceptualizes UMT by drawing from social exchange, conservation of resources, and technology-driven theories.

Findings

This article proposes UMT, which consists of four guiding principles and propositions. First, it is proposed that the human must invest sufficient resources to initiate a human-to-commercial robot interaction. Second, the human forms an expectation of utility gain maximization once a human-to-commercial robot interaction is initiated. Third, the human severs a human-to-commercial robot interaction if the human is unable to witness maximum utility gain upon the interaction. Finally, once the human severs a human-to-commercial robot interaction, the human seeks to reinvest sufficient resources in another human-to-commercial robot interaction with the same expectation of utility maximization.

Originality/value

This article is one of the few studies that offers a theoretical foundation for understanding the interactions between humans and commercial robots. Additionally, this article provides several managerial implications for managing effective human-to-commercial robot interactions.
